What customers are saying

The Mazda Mazda3 is highly praised by Clutch customers with an average rating of 4.8/5. Owners frequently highlight its ride and handling, styling, and reliability. Some customers note interior space and technology and entertainment as areas for improvement.

2025 Mazda Mazda3

Mazda 3 AWD Turbo_Gobs of Torque

PROS

Ride and Handling
Turbo and AWD model. Tuned perfectly for a 2.5L engine. Tons of torque on demand in the sweet spot RPM range.
Seat Comfort
Interior of car rivals many luxury brands such as Lexus, Audi and BMW
Technology and Entertainment
Heads up display; you don't have to take your eyes off the road to see you speedometer and other features. Lane departure warning and assist (if selected) and adaptive cruise control (if selected) among many other tech features
Styling
One of the best looking vehicles on the road.
Reliability
Mazda is still one of the best brands regarding reliability. The Mazda 3 is still one of the last models using a tradition transmission over the less reliable (over time) CVT transmissions that many makes are using.

CONS

Value
A bit pricey for a Mazda
Fuel Economy
The turbo feature does use up more gas. I average about 10.1L/ 00km
